A string is stretched and fixed at both ends, 100 cm apart. The mass of the string is 4.2 grams, and the tension in it is 400 N. Standing waves are set up in the second harmonic in this string. Calculate the frequency of vibrations in hertz, and the wavelength in meters. Enter the frequency as your answer in canvas
